bar·gain

【释义】:

n.①(买卖)契约,合同,交易:a good(bad) bargain合算(不合算)的交易.bargain money定钱.time bargains期货交易.drive(or strike)a bargain 成交,定约,讲价.the filthy bargain U.S.imperialism and social-imperialism have struck美帝与社会帝国主义所进行的肮脏交易.Thatis a bargain.一言为定.strike(or close,make,conclude,seal)a bargain with sb.与某人订立合同:Many foreign trade delegations have made bargains on goods exchange with us.许多外国贸易代表团与我们订立了交换货物的合同.make the best of a bad bargain 善处逆境.beat a bargain 还价.bind a bargain 交定金,交预约金.into the bargain 加之,而且.A bargain’s a bargain.成议不可妄毁,一诺千金.②便宜货,亷价品:buy at a bargain 买得便宜.a bargain sale大减价.

-vi.①讲价,磋商:bargain with the production brigade for a supply of vegetables与生产大队商定蔬菜的供应.bargain away拿…作交易,牺牲(原则等).②预料,预期(for):This bad weather is more than I bargained for.这种坏天气是我所意料不到的.

-vt.订立(买卖)合同,提出条件:We bargained that we should have a constant supply of the goods.我们提出的条件是要经常供应我们货物.
